Job Description

Position Summary
The Project Engineer (PE) reports to the Manager, of Projects and is accountable to the Project Manager (PM) for project-specific deliverables. The PE is responsible for managing the engineering and technical disciplines needed to complete the project scope. They work directly with the PM to manage resources, budget, and schedule to deliver a successful project that is fit for purpose. The PE acts as a coordinating figure dealing with stakeholders across all areas of the project.

Tasks and Responsibilities

  • Coordinate project scope design from the early development phase through to project closeout
  • Manage the project design within budget and schedule constraints
  • Interface with internal and external engineering resources to develop technical deliverables
  • Support the development and management of budgets
  • Identify and recommend opportunities for cost efficiencies and analyze contractor performance and trends
  • Monitors, tracks and reports on the project schedule, and collaborates with project controls and other team members to manage change
  • Coordinate review and approval of technical deliverables
  • Maintain various Project Logs (Design Change Log, RFI Log, Deficiency Log, etc.)
  • Identify and proactively resolve Engineering issues
  • Facilitate adequate engagement from internal and external stakeholders on technical aspects of a project
  • Lead technical evaluations for equipment, services, and material bid packages
  • Ensure relevant construction work packages are developed
  • Act as single point technical contact with fabrication vendors including the following
  • Ensure fabrication meets design and Engineering specification
  • Lead shop fabrication inspections for quality and completion
  • Perform equipment load out inspection or delegate
  • Provide on-site construction support including the following:
  • Respond to Requests for Information (RFI)
  • Ensure construction meets design and Engineering specifications
  • Ensure QA/QC documentation is signed off and uploaded in the project folders
  • Support Operations during commissioning activities
  • Perform/support project close-out
  • Identify opportunities to improve engineering practices/processes by monitoring industry best practices and emerging trends, conducting research and analyses, and presenting recommendations to senior leaders


Qualifications, Skills and Abilities

  • Recognized bachelor's degree in Engineering from an accredited university.
  • P. Eng. Or P.L (Eng) designation registered with Alberta Professional Engineers and Geoscientists (or eligibility).
  • 5+ years of progressive project engineering/project management experience.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al, as well as presentation skills.
  • Have a solid understanding of the regulations plus the adopted codes and industry standards that govern Oil and Gas facilities and pipelines in Alberta, British Columbia and the United States (e.g., ABSA, AER, BCOGC, TSBC, ASME, CSA, OH&S, OSHA, etc.).
  • Working knowledge, and project specific experience, of gas processing facilities, including sweet/sour gas plants (including cryogenic and fractionation processes), pipelines, LACT's and rail loading/unloading terminals.
  • Strong technical background in a variety of engineering disciplines.
  • Proven track record of both greenfield and brownfield project execution.
  • Experience with Microsoft Office (Work, Excel, Power Point).
  • Experience with scheduling software (P6 PrimaVera, Microsoft Projects).
  • Working knowledge of Oracle JD Edwards (or equivalent) would be considered an asset.
  • Ability to travel to field locations.
  • Valid Class 5 driver's license
